Abstract | From migrations to pop culture, loss to la dérive, Life in a Country Album is a soundtrack of the global cultural landscape-- borders and citizenship, hybrid identities and home, freedom and pleasure. It is a vast and moving look at the world, at what home means, and the ways we coexist in an increasingly divided world. These poems are about the dialects of the heart-- those we are incapable of parting from, and those that are largely forgotten. |
